Causes of Chronic Diarrhea in Adults
1. Diabetes
Old patients with long lasting, poorly controlled diabetes may have:
- Damage of the intestinal nerves resulting in increased speed of peristalsis and diarrhea.
- Ischemic colitis with diarrhea, blood in the stool and lower left abdominal pain.
- Damage of the nerves in the limbs resulting in tingling in hands and feet.
2. Thyroid Disease
In hyperthyroidism, excessive thyroxine stimulates bowel muscles thus shortening intestinal transit time resulting in diarrhea. Other symptoms include bumps on the front side of the neck, bulging eyes, sweating and irritability.
